Principal Responsibilities:
The Assistant Aquatics Director supports the successful day-to-day operations of the JCC's aquatics programs and facilities. This leadership role assists in managing swim lesson programming, staff supervision, pool scheduling, and safety compliance, while delivering outstanding service to members and program participants. The ideal candidate is a proactive team leader with a strong background in aquatics, staff management, safety protocols, and customer service.
RESPONSIBILITIES AND OPPORTUNITIES
Program & Operations Management
Coordinate all aquatics scheduling, including group and private swim lessons, lap swim, open swim, and special events. Manage program registration, waitlists, and rosters, ensuring clear and timely communication with families. Optimize pool usage through effective scheduling and facility coordination. Staff Supervision & Development
Recruit, train, supervise, and evaluate part-time aquatics staff including lifeguards and swim instructors. Prepare and manage weekly staff schedules, ensuring coverage for all programs and safety needs. Monitor and approve staff timesheets; manage payroll processes in alignment with budgeted labor costs. Safety & Compliance
Ensure all lifeguard and instructor certifications (CPR, First Aid, Lifeguarding, etc.) remain current. Lead regular in-service training and safety audits to maintain compliance with industry standards. Respond promptly to emergencies or incidents, completing necessary reports and notifying leadership as appropriate. Minimum Qualifications:
Minimum 2 years of experience in aquatics programming or facility operations Current lifeguard certification required; WSI (Water Safety Instructor) certification strongly preferred Demonstrated experience in swim instruction programming and safety protocols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ills Proficiency in scheduling and registration software CPR/AED for the Professional Rescuer certification required Schedule & Work Environment
Full-time position with flexible hours required, including early mornings, evenings, and Sunday shifts Active presence on the pool deck and throughout the aquatics facility is expected SALARY RANGE:
Base salary of $45,000, Commensurate with experience. Option for additional commission for swimming lessons.

Kaplen JCC On The Palisades is a welcoming home away from home for all who pass through its front doors. Our 185,000 square foot building plus acres of outside grounds feature 2 fitness centers, an indoor and outdoor aquatics center, group exercise, spin and pilates studios, 2 gymnasiums, tennis and racquet courts, indoor track, a luxurious spa, multiple playgrounds and fields and so much more. The JCC is home to the renowned Thurnauer School of Music, Leonard and Syril Rubin Nursery School, Neil Klatskin Day Camp, and the JCC Dance and Drama Schools. The JCC is also proud to offer extensive, high quality programs and services to adults of all ages, as well as to seniors and individuals with special needs.
